
Convinced by Brock to keep at least for now the secret of Jill and Jack's betrayal of John, Katherine, at Brock's suggestion, begins to devote completely to herself, particularly playing tennis. It was at the Genoa City Tennis Club that Katherine met an old friend of hers, Brent Davis, who had recently returned to the city. There is immediately a great feeling between the two of them and in a short time they start dating, living intimate and very happy moments. Meanwhile, it turns out that Brent was Dina Mergeron's former lover, just when he was married to John; however, it doesn't seem possible that this is the only reason why Dina seems to strongly oppose Katherine dating Brent. When cornered by the woman, Dina is then forced to confess that her daughter Ashley is the result of her love for Brent, so he is the woman's biological father and not John. Katherine is shocked by the news, but assures Dina that she will keep the secret. Dina, however, does not trust Brent, despite swearing that she will only focus on his relationship with Katherine, and fears that the man may upset the balance in the Abbott family. Some time later, however, Brent suddenly discovers that he is seriously ill with liver cancer, and all of a sudden his priorities change, having decided he doesn't want to take the secret of Ashley's fatherhood to the grave. Dina tries to convince Brent in every way to give up, but Katherine defends the man, believing that he has every right to know the truth, as does Ashley. When Brent decides to contact Ahsley giving her an unexpected gift, Dina realizes that Brent is now determined to reveal the whole truth, and despite all his attempts, he finally manages to present Ashley as his father to a distraught woman. The girl, completely shocked, instinctively runs away.
